How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 32.3% against 30.4% in Qatar, a difference of 1.9%.
That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 1.1 times Qatar's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 7 shared years of data; in 2017 it was Qatar ahead.
Qatar ranks 58th and Saudi Arabia ranks 57th of 66 countries.
Qatar has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
